To promote employment equity effectively, organizations must implement a comprehensive arsenal of strategies. It is essential to conduct regular evaluations to identify potential disparities and develop targeted interventions. Implementing clear guidelines that promote fairness and transparency is crucial. Providing accessible training and development opportunities can help bridge the gap for historically marginalized groups.

  • Creating a culture of diversity where all employees feel respected
  • Sourcing from a diverse pool of candidates through strategic outreach
  • Mentoring programs to support the progress of employees from underrepresented groups

By implementing here these strategies, organizations can create a more equitable and inclusive workplace for all.

Forming a Powerful Employment Equity Committee: A Step-by-Step Guide

Establishing an impactful employment equity committee is crucial for f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ace. Start your journey by establishing the committee's goals. Outline its responsibilities clearly, ensuring alignment with your organization's beliefs. Select committee members from diverse backgrounds and areas to provide a broad outlook.

Provide the committee with necessary resources, education, and support. Promote open interaction among members and with parties throughout its organization. Conduct meetings to track progress, address issues, and recognize successes.

  • Put into action data-driven strategies to enhance diversity and inclusion.
  • Measure the committee's impact through data and perform necessary adjustments.
  • Dedicate to ongoing learning, assessment, and development to build a truly equitable workplace for all.

Submit Your Employment Equity Report with Confidence

Submitting your Employment Equity Report can feel daunting, but it doesn't have to be. By following these Processes, you can navigate the System with ease and confidence.

First, Thoroughly review the Compliance Standards provided by your Jurisdiction. This will help ensure that your Report is complete and Precise.

Next, Compile all Essential information, including Figures on your workforce. Organize this Information clearly and concisely to make it Understandable for reviewers.

Once you've Assembled your Document, double-check for any Discrepancies. It's also a good idea to have someone else review your Submission for a Objective perspective.

Finally, Submit your Document by the Due Date specified. You can usually File your Data online or by Mail.

Remember that submitting your Employment Equity Document is not a one-time Task. It's an ongoing Process to ensuring fairness and equity in the workplace.
